The term dentistry originates from dentist, which originates from French dentiste, which comes from the French and Latin words for tooth. The term for the connected clinical study of teeth is odontology (from Old Greek:, romanized:, 'tooth') the research of the framework, advancement, and abnormalities of the teeth.


According to the Globe Wellness Company, dental diseases are major public health and wellness troubles due to their high incidence and frequency throughout the globe, with the deprived impacted greater than various other socio-economic groups. The majority of oral therapies are executed to protect against or treat both most common dental conditions which are dental decays (dental caries) and periodontal condition (gum disease or pyorrhea) - Oklahoma City children's dentist.

The British Dental Professionals Act of 1878 and the 1879 Dental practitioners Register limited the title of "dental professional" and "oral surgeon" to certified and signed up specialists. Others could legitimately explain themselves as "oral professionals" or "oral professionals". The method of dentistry in the UK ended up being completely managed with the 1921 Dental experts Act, which needed the registration of their website anyone practicing dental care.


Dental professionals in the United Kingdom are now managed by the General Dental Council. In lots of nations, dentists normally complete between 5 and 8 years of post-secondary education and learning prior to practising. Not required, many dental practitioners choose to finish an internship or residency concentrating on specific facets of dental treatment after they have actually gotten their dental degree.

Forensic odontology The gathering and use oral evidence in law. This might be carried out by any type of dental professional with experience or training in this field. The function of the forensic dental professional is largely documents and confirmation of identification. Geriatric dental care or geriodontics The distribution of dental treatment to older grownups entailing the medical diagnosis, avoidance, and treatment of troubles connected with typical aging and age-related diseases as component of an interdisciplinary group with other healthcare professionals.




Dental and maxillofacial radiology The research study and radiologic analysis of oral and maxillofacial diseases. Dental and maxillofacial surgery (likewise called dental surgery) Removals, implants, and surgical treatment of the jaws, mouth and face. Oral biology Research study in oral and craniofacial biology Oral Implantology The art and science of changing removed teeth with oral implants.

Pediatric dental care (additionally called pedodontics) Dentistry for children Periodontology (likewise called periodontics) The research and therapy of conditions of the periodontium (non-surgical and surgical) in addition to positioning and maintenance of dental implants Prosthodontics (also called prosthetic dental care) Dentures, bridges and the reconstruction of implants. Some prosthodontists super-specialize in maxillofacial prosthetics, which is the technique originally worried about the recovery of people with hereditary facial and oral problems such as cleft lip and taste buds or individuals born with an underdeveloped ear (microtia).
